Eclipse
Eclipse

Description: Eclipse is a popular open-source integrated development environment (IDE) used for developing software. It supports multiple programming languages and offers features for debugging, code completion, project management, and more.

Type: software

Pricing: Open Source

Eclipse
Eclipse
Pros
  • Free and open source
  • Extensible via plugins
  • Cross-platform
  • Supports many languages
  • Active community support
  • Customizable interface
Cons
  • Steep learning curve
  • Can be slow and resource intensive
  • Fragmented documentation
  • Plugins can be unstable
  • Limited native UI development support
